Memory Expansion Options

Selecting the right memory configuration for a MacBook Pro with 64GB or more of unified memory requires careful consideration of several factors. First, these models often feature advanced chips like the M4 Max, supporting higher bandwidths such as 546GB/s, which boosts performance. Memory options are typically configurable at purchase, allowing you to choose up to 128GB for demanding workflows. Since the unified memory is integrated, increasing RAM enhances both CPU and GPU efficiency, making multitasking and large file processing smoother. Keep in mind, these memory upgrades aren’t upgradable later, so it’s vital to select the right amount upfront. This guarantees your MacBook Pro remains future-proof for intensive tasks like 3D rendering, video editing, and software development.

Can I Upgrade the Unified Memory After Purchase?

No, you can’t upgrade the unified memory after purchasing a MacBook Pro. Apple designs these models with the memory soldered directly onto the motherboard, making upgrades impossible. If you anticipate needing more RAM for your tasks, it’s best to choose a configuration with higher memory at checkout. I recommend carefully considering your future needs because once you buy, you’re locked into that memory capacity.

Is There a Performance Difference Between M4 Max and M4 Pro Models?

Yes, there’s a performance difference between the M4 Max and M4 Pro models. The M4 Max offers more GPU cores and higher memory bandwidth, making it better for intensive tasks like 3D rendering or video editing.
